H11L3M Overview
The H11LXM series has a high speed integrated circuit detector optically coupled to a gallium-arsenide infrared emitting diode. The output incorporates a Schmitt trigger, which provides hysteresis for noise immunity and pulse shaping. The detector circuit is optimized for simplicity of operation and utilizes an open collector output for maximum application flexibility.
H11L3M Key Features
- High data rate, 1 MHz typical (NRZ)
- Free from latch up and oscilliation throughout voltage and temperature ranges
- Microprocessor patible drive
- Logic patible output sinks 16 mA at 0.4 V maximum
- Guaranteed on/off threshold hysteresis
- Wide supply voltage capability, patible with all popular logic systems
